Installation Types: Retrofit vs. Replacement
When dealing with blinds 35 x 48, you generally have two paths: upgrading what you have or replacing the entire unit.
The Retrofit Approach (Tilt Only)
If you already have 2-inch faux wood or aluminum mini blinds 35 x 48 installed, the most cost-effective route is a retrofit motor. These devices slide into the headrail and replace the manual tilt wand. Note that most retrofit options only automate the tilting of the slats, not the lifting. For privacy and light control, this is usually sufficient.
Full Replacement (Lift and Tilt)
For complete blackout capabilities, you will want a smart roller shade. In this 35x48 form factor, motors are tubular and sit inside the roller mechanism. This allows for full "lift" automation. Ensure you check the weight capacity; a 35-inch width is standard, but if you choose heavy blackout fabric, the motor needs at least 1.1Nm of torque to lift smoothly without stalling.
Power Options and Noise Levels
Managing power for window blinds 35 x 48 can be tricky depending on window depth.
- Battery Wands: Most common for this size. Look for motors that offer at least 6 months of life on a single charge based on one up/down cycle per day.
- Solar Panels: A small solar strip taped to the glass behind the headrail is ideal for south-facing windows. However, on a shorter 48-inch height, ensure the panel doesn't obstruct your view.
- Noise (dB): Pay attention to the decibel rating. A premium motor operates under 40dB (library whisper). Cheaper WiFi motors often whine at 55dB+, which can be jarring in a quiet bedroom.
Smart Integrations and App Features
Hardware is only half the battle. The software experience defines how useful your blinds 35x48 actually are.
Light Sensing and Automation
Advanced motors come with light sensors (lux sensors). You can set a routine where the blinds automatically close if the sunlight hits a certain intensity, protecting your furniture from UV damage. This is particularly useful for 35 x 48 blinds located in foyers or direct-sun corridors.
Voice and Ecosystem
If you are using HomeKit, look for Thread-enabled motors for better reliability and battery life compared to WiFi. For Alexa or Google Home users, WiFi is easier to set up but can congest your network if you have multiple windows. Zigbee remains the gold standard for reliability if you already run a hub like the Echo Show or SmartThings.
My Installation & Usage Notes: Day-to-Day Reality
I currently run a retrofit setup on a set of 35 x 48 blinds in my guest room, and there are a few nuances the spec sheets don't tell you. First, the noise. While the manufacturer claimed "silent operation," in a dead-silent house at 6:00 AM, the motor sounds distinct—a low-pitched mechanical hum that lasts for about 5 seconds. It's not loud, but it is noticeable enough to wake a light sleeper if not scheduled carefully.
Another detail is the "drift." Over about three months, the calibration on my blinds 35x48 tends to drift slightly, meaning "50% open" eventually looks more like "40% open." I have to recalibrate the fully closed and fully open positions within the app roughly once a season. Also, tucking the battery cable into a 35-inch headrail is tighter than it looks; I had to use zip ties to keep the wire from rubbing against the tilt rod, which created an annoying clicking sound initially.

Frequently Asked Questions
How long do batteries last in smart blinds?
For a standard size like 35 x 48, a lithium-ion battery usually lasts 4 to 6 months with normal usage (opening and closing once a day). Solar panels can extend this indefinitely.
Can I still use the blinds manually if the internet goes down?
Yes. Most smart blinds 35x48 include a remote control or a manual "tug" feature that triggers the motor. However, voice commands via Alexa or Google will fail without an internet connection unless you are using a local hub system.
Do I need a hub for smart blinds?
It depends on the protocol. WiFi and Bluetooth motors generally connect directly to your phone or router. Zigbee, Z-Wave, and Thread motors require a compatible gateway or hub (like a HomePod or Echo) to bridge the connection to the internet.
